The St. Louis Blues are Stanley Cup Champions

I really don’t follow hockey, but I did watch Game 7 of the Stanley Cup playoffs and rejoiced when the Blues won the whole thing. I have a couple of friends who are long time Blues fans and I’m so happy for them I could just burst.

The best roundup of tweets celebrating the win that I could find were sitting on a St. Louis Cardinals website, Viva El Birdos. Enjoy.

Leave a Reply